You're always in a rush, or else you're too exhausted to have a proper conversation. Soon enough, the long hours, the traveling, the broken sleep have all crept into your being and become part of you, so everyone can see it, in your posture, your gaze, the way you move and talk.

📖 Kazuo Ishiguro

🌍 Japanese  |  👨‍💼 Author

This quote vividly captures the toll that a demanding lifestyle takes on an individual. It speaks to the relentless cycle of hurriedness and exhaustion that many people experience, often without even fully recognizing its impact. The depiction of how prolonged stress manifests physically—through posture, gaze, and mannerisms—resonates deeply, highlighting that our state of mind and health are often visible to those around us, even without words. The imagery of long hours, travel, and broken sleep paints a picture of modern life’s hustle and its hidden costs. It prompts reflection on the importance of self-awareness and balance. Often, in the midst of achieving career goals or personal ambitions, people neglect the signals their bodies and expressions send. The emotional and physical fatigue becomes a silent testimony to a life driven by external pressures, sometimes resulting in a diminished sense of vitality and presence. Recognizing these subtle signs can serve as a reminder to prioritize self-care and establish boundaries. It emphasizes that no matter how busy life gets, maintaining a connection with oneself—through rest, mindful movement, and genuine conversation—is vital for not only personal well-being but also for authentic connections with others. The quote pushes us to consider how our daily routines shape our inner world and external appearance, and urges us to find moments of respite amidst the chaos.
